1. Mushroom-Based Building Materials:

Traditional construction materials, such as concrete and timber, have significant environmental impacts. However, mycelium, the root-like network of fungi, can be harnessed to create durable and biodegradable alternatives. Companies are exploring mycelium-based materials for insulation, packaging, and even furniture. These materials require fewer resources to produce, emit lower levels of carbon dioxide, and can be composted at the end of their life cycle, contributing to a circular economy.

2. Bioremediation and Waste Management:

Mushrooms have an extraordinary ability to break down and detoxify various pollutants. Through a process called bioremediation, certain fungi can remove contaminants from soil, water, and even air. Homeowners can utilize mushroom mycelium to remediate contaminated soil in their gardens or employ specialized kits for indoor air purification. Additionally, mushrooms can aid in organic waste management by efficiently decomposing kitchen scraps and turning them into nutrient-rich compost.

3. Sustainable Packaging:

The global plastic crisis has necessitated the search for more sustainable packaging alternatives. Mushroom-based materials, such as mycelium composites and bioplastics, offer promising solutions. These materials are biodegradable, renewable, and can be molded into various shapes to fit packaging needs. They have the potential to replace single-use plastics and significantly reduce the ecological footprint associated with packaging waste.

4. Fungal Textiles and Dyes:

The textile industry is notorious for its heavy water usage, chemical pollution, and environmental degradation. Enter mycelium-based textiles. Companies are exploring the use of fungal mycelium to create sustainable, biodegradable fabrics that require fewer resources to produce. Mushrooms also offer alternatives to synthetic dyes. Certain species contain pigments that can be extracted and used for dyeing fabrics without the harmful environmental effects associated with chemical dyes.

5. Food Security and Sustainable Nutrition:

Mushrooms can play a crucial role in promoting sustainable and nutritious food sources. They are highly efficient in converting agricultural waste into protein-rich food through a process called mycotechnology. Home cultivation kits make it accessible for individuals to grow their own edible mushrooms, reducing reliance on resource-intensive agricultural practices. Additionally, the cultivation of mushrooms requires minimal space, making it a viable option for urban dwellers.
